Speaker: Wenbo Sun (Virginia Tech) Title: Geometry Ramsey Conjecture over finite fields
Abstract: The Geometry Ramsey Conjecture is a question raised by Graham in 1994, which says that given any finite configuration X that lies on a sphere, for any finite coloring of the Euclidean space, there always exists a monochromatic congruent copy of tX for any large enough scalar t. One can also formulate a similar question for the finite field setting. While the study of the Geometry Ramsey Conjecture in the literature focuses on the harmonic analysis approach, in this talk, we will explain how the higher-order Fourier analysis method can be used to answer the Geometry Ramsey Conjecture in the finite field setting.
